The Philippines is a non-approved country, so until very recently the import procedure would have involved taking the dogs for at least six months to an approved country before finally moving them to Australia for quarantine. The rules around animal import biosecurity got much stricter this year and as of March 1st this year, even this ...

As most people are aware because the Philippines has rabies Australia will not allow the importation of pets directly from the Philippines. However, if the dog spends 6 months in a country compliant with Australias AQIS/DAFF then it can return to Australia.
